Online services and SaaS platforms are complex web products that provide users with access to functionality via the internet. These can include automation tools, analytics platforms, data systems, or digital business solutions.
Unlike traditional websites, SaaS products require well-designed architecture, high performance, strong security, and scalability as the number of users grows.

Key components of a SaaS platform
A SaaS platform consists of several key components, each affecting the stability and scalability of the product.
- Frontend (user interface)
- Backend (business logic and API)
- Database
- Authentication and role system
- Billing and subscriptions
- Admin panel

Why architecture matters
If a SaaS platform is poorly designed, performance, security, and scalability issues will arise as the number of users grows.
A well-designed architecture prevents costly rework, reduces risks, and ensures stable performance under increasing load.
